How Our Water Damage Inspection Process Works

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ure your water damage inspection is thorough and accurate. We understand the importance of rapid response and emergency service in these situations. Our process involves:

Initial Assessment

Our technicians will arrive at your property within 60 minutes of your call and conduct a thorough assessment of the affected area. They’ll use specialized equipment like moisture meters and thermal imaging cameras to detect hidden water damage. This step typically takes 30-60 minutes, depending on the size of the affected area.

Moisture Mapping

Next, our technicians will create a detailed moisture map of your property to identify areas with high moisture levels. This step involves using specialized equipment like infrared cameras and hygrometers to detect moisture levels in walls, ceilings, and floors. This process typically takes 1-2 hours, depending on the size of the affected area.

Water Damage Inspection Report

After completing the assessment and moisture mapping, our technicians will provide you with a comprehensive report detailing the extent of the water damage and recommended repairs. This report will outline the necessary steps to restore your property to its original condition. This step typically takes 30-60 minutes.

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Inspection

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even safety hazards. Be aware of these common warning signs of water damage: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ice persistent musty odors in your home, it may be a sign of hidden water damage. These odors can be caused by mold growth, which can spread quickly and cause serious health issues. Don’t ignore these odors; they may show a more significant problem.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age beneath the surface. This can lead to costly repairs if left unchecked. Address this iss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ains on walls or ceilings can show hidden water damage. These stains can be caused by leaks or floods, which can lead to costly repairs if left unchecked. Don’t ignore these stains; they may show a more significant problem.

Unusual Sounds or Creaks

Unusual sounds or creaks in your home can be a sign of water damage. These sounds can be caused by shifting or settling foundations, which can be exacerbated by water damage. Investigate these sounds quickly to prevent further damage.

Water Damage Inspection Cost In Salem Lakes, WI

The cost of a Water Damage Inspection can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Salem Lakes, WI. These estimates are based on typical prices for this service in our area: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ment $200 – $500 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Moisture Mapping $300 – $700 Size of affected area and complexity of mapping
Water Damage Inspection Report $100 – $300 Complexity of report and number of pages
Recommendations and Next Steps $100 – $300 Complexity of plan and number of steps
Emergency Response (after hours) $500 – $1,000 Time of day and severity of damage
Specialized Equipment Rental $100 – $500 Type and complexity of equipment
